What Is a Mountain Bike?
A mountain bike is a type of bicycle specifically designed for off-road riding. It features a sturdy frame, wide tires with deep treads, and a suspension system that absorbs shocks from uneven terrain. These bikes are engineered to provide stability, control, and durability, making them suitable for trails, hills, and rugged surfaces where standard bicycles struggle.
Mountain bikes are available in different styles, including hardtail, full suspension, and rigid models. Each type caters to specific riding needs and terrain preferences.

Key Features of a Quality Mountain Bike
When choosing a mountain bike, understanding its key features is essential. One of the most important components is the frame. Aluminum frames are lightweight and affordable, while carbon frames offer superior strength and vibration absorption. Steel frames, though heavier, are extremely durable and provide a smooth ride.
Tires play a crucial role in performance. Mountain bikes use wide tires with aggressive tread patterns for better grip and control on loose surfaces. Suspension systems, such as front suspension (hardtail) or full suspension, help absorb shocks and improve comfort on rough trails.
Braking systems are another critical feature. Disc brakes, especially hydraulic ones, offer powerful stopping ability in wet and muddy conditions, ensuring rider safety during steep descents.
Mountain Bike for Beginners and Advanced Riders
Beginners often start with hardtail mountain bikes, which have front suspension only. These bikes are easier to maintain, more affordable, and ideal for learning basic trail skills. Advanced riders may prefer full-suspension mountain bikes that offer better control and comfort on technical trails.
Choosing the right mountain bike depends on riding style and terrain. Cross-country riders focus on speed and endurance, while trail and downhill riders prioritize suspension and stability.
Maintenance Tips for Mountain Bike Longevity
Proper maintenance is essential to keep your mountain bike in top condition. Regular cleaning prevents dirt and mud from damaging components. Checking tire pressure ensures optimal grip and control on different surfaces.
Lubricating the chain and inspecting brakes regularly improves performance and safety. Suspension systems should also be serviced periodically to maintain smooth operation. With proper care, a mountain bike can provide years of reliable performance.
